Should I not run if I have a cough?

2 replies

themoon66 · 11/08/2009 09:14

I've had a sore throat and dry cough for two weeks now, but carried on going to my running club twice a week and doing a longer run on Sundays.

In the last couple of days my cough has gone from dry to wet - coughing up green stuff in the mornings. I'm also not getting much sleep due to fits of coughing waking me up. It is a very tickly cough.

Should I still go to running club tonight?? - we are talking about 6 miles, but not pushing too hard.

I don't really want to sit at home like an invalid if I can help it coz I'm really trying to get my fitness back after a calf injury.

don't run if you are even a little bit unwell. if you do you'll get more sick and miss more runs. give yourself a few days to get over it.
long runs especially impact on your immune system.

just take a break. your body is trying to tell you something
